#35df62 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#35df62 is composed of 20.8% red, 87.5% green and 38.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 76.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 56.1% yellow and 12.5% black. It has a hue angle of 135.9 degrees, a saturation of 72.6% and a lightness of 54.1%. #35df62 color hex could be obtained by blending #6affc4 with #00bf00. Closest websafe color is: #33cc66.

#35df62 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#35df62 has RGB values of R:53, G:223, B:98 and CMYK values of C:0.76, M:0, Y:0.56, K:0.13. Its decimal value is 3530594.
